Description:
The City of Oceanside is soliciting bids for an Advanced Traffic Controller (ATC) Traffic Signal Cabinet. The goal of this specification is not to purchase equipment at this time, but to update the City's Traffic Signal Specification for equipment. Interested vendors will submit brochures and product information for their proposed equipment in each category. City staff will review the submissions and select one product per category to be standardized in the City's Traffic Signal Specification document. The successful bidder shall have their specific product be standardized in the City’s Traffic Signal Specification document. • The City is seeking a particular product brand of ATC Traffic Signal Cabinet for standardization in the City’s Design Specifications. • The bid submission type is physical bid submission. • Bids may be submitted via email to the project manager, Tam Tran, Associate Traffic Engineer, at TTran@oceansideca.org. • Bids may also be submitted to the Public Works Department, Transportation Engineering Division, 1st floor South Building, attention Tam Tran, at 300 North Coast Highway, Oceanside, CA 92054.
